Cultivating Connections in the Digital Age: Building Networks as an Online MBA Student
The digital realm provides a unique avenue for Online MBA students to build meaningful connections and develop their professional networks. While traditional networking methods remain valuable, the online world enables a broader reach and adaptability that can be particularly helpful for students balancing busy schedules.
Utilizing online platforms such as LinkedIn, professional forums, and virtual events allows students to connect with a diverse range of professionals across different industries and regional locations.
Engagedly participating in online discussions, offering insights, and developing relationships with get more info peers and mentors can significantly improve the overall learning experience and provide valuable employment guidance.
- Join online MBA communities and forums to interact with peers and faculty.
- Participate in virtual networking events and webinars to expand your professional circle.
- Leverage LinkedIn to strengthen your professional profile and connect with industry professionals.
- Contribute valuable content and insights on relevant platforms to establish yourself as a thought leader.
Remember, building strong connections takes time and effort. Be genuine, proactive, and consistently cultivate your online network.
